
Cost of Backyard Concreting in Rowlett
Backyard concreting in Rowlett, TX, is a popular choice for homeowners looking to enhance their outdoor spaces with durable and low-maintenance surfaces. Whether you're planning to install a new patio, walkway, or driveway, understanding the costs involved can help you budget effectively for your project.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Area: Larger areas require more materials and labor, increasing overall costs.
- Concrete Thickness: Thicker slabs are more durable but also more expensive due to the additional materials needed.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s or custom features like stamped or colored concrete can raise costs.
- Site Preparation: The need for grading, excavation, or removal of existing structures can add to the expense.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ary, affecting the total cost of the project.
- Location: Proximity to suppliers and the availability of local contractors can influence pricing.
- Permits and Inspections: Required permits and inspections can add to the overall cost.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Rowlett, TX)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Patio | $6 - $10 per sq. ft. |
Stamped Concrete Patio | $12 - $18 per sq. ft. |
Concrete Driveway | $8 - $12 per sq. ft. |
Concrete Walkway | $6 - $10 per sq. ft. |
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Concrete Slab (4 inches) | $5 - $8 per sq. ft. |
Concrete Slab (6 inches) | $6 - $10 per sq. ft. |
